Snoop Dogg embarks on a spiritual journey to Jamaica to rediscover himself as a Pop Reggae artist. He immerses himself in Rastafari culture, exploring musical and religious histories, and reflects on his past career, including failures, loves, regrets, and losses. The film follows Snoop as he visits a ganja farm, Trenchtown, Tivoli Gardens, Alpha Boys School, and Bob Marley's Rasta temple, where he is reincarnated with the name Nyabinghi.
